Types Of Headsets

Choosing the right headset for online classes is important. It helps you hear clearly and talk easily.

There are different types of headsets. Knowing their features will help you pick the best one.

Wired Vs Wireless

Wired headsets connect with a cable. They usually have no delay and work without charging.

Wireless headsets use Bluetooth or other signals. They give more freedom to move but need charging.

  • Wired: reliable sound, no battery needed
  • Wireless: no cables, must charge regularly
  • Wired: may limit movement
  • Wireless: good for flexible use

Over-ear Vs On-ear Vs In-ear

Over-ear headsets cover your whole ear. They are comfortable for long use and block outside noise.

On-ear headsets sit on your ears. They are smaller and lighter but may let some noise in.

In-ear headsets fit inside your ear canal. They are very portable but can be less comfortable for long time.

  • Over-ear: best comfort and noise blocking
  • On-ear: lighter, less noise isolation
  • In-ear: very portable, less comfort

Noise-cancelling Options

Noise-cancelling headsets reduce background sounds. They help you focus during online classes.

There are two main types: active and passive noise cancelling. Active uses technology, passive blocks noise physically.

  • Active: uses microphones to cancel noise
  • Passive: uses padding to block sound
  • Active is better in noisy places
  • Passive works well in quiet areas

Compatibility And Connectivity

Choosing the right headset for online classes means checking if it works well with your devices. It should connect easily and stay reliable during use.

This guide helps you understand device compatibility and connection types. It also covers battery life for wireless headsets.

Device Compatibility

Your headset must match the device you use for classes. Some headsets work only with certain computers or phones.

Check if the headset supports your operating system and apps. This avoids connection problems during class.

  • Look for headsets that support Windows, macOS, iOS, or Android
  • USB headsets often work best with laptops and desktops
  • Bluetooth headsets usually connect to most devices

Connection Types

Headsets connect through wires or wirelessly. Each type has benefits and limits to consider.

Wired headsets use cables like USB or 3.5mm jack. Wireless headsets connect via Bluetooth or other wireless signals.

  • Wired connections offer stable sound without delays
  • Bluetooth lets you move freely without cables
  • Check if your device has the right ports or supports Bluetooth

Battery Life For Wireless

Wireless headsets need batteries. Long battery life keeps you connected for full classes.

Choose headsets with enough battery to last your study time. Quick charging is a helpful feature.

  • Look for at least 8 hours of battery life
  • Check charging time to avoid long waits
  • Some models show battery status on your device screen

Tips For Testing Before Buying

Choosing the right headset for online classes is important. Testing before buying helps ensure you get the best fit and sound.

Try different headsets to find one that meets your needs. Focus on sound, comfort, and microphone quality during tests.

Checking Sound Quality

Good sound helps you hear your teacher clearly and join discussions easily. Test the headset by playing different audio types.

  • Listen to a recorded lecture or podcast
  • Play music with varying tones and beats
  • Check if sounds are clear without distortion
  • Test volume levels to see if they are loud enough

Assessing Comfort

Comfort is key for long online classes. Wear the headset for a few minutes to judge its fit and feel.

Comfort FactorWhat to Check
Ear PadsSoftness and breathability
HeadbandAdjustability and pressure
WeightLight enough for long use
FitSnug but not tight

Evaluating Microphone Performance

Clear microphone sound helps others hear you well. Test the mic by recording your voice and playing it back.

Check the microphone by:

  • Speaking at different volumes
  • Testing noise cancellation in noisy rooms
  • Moving the mic to find the best position
  • Asking a friend to listen during a call
